This is a remote, field based position.

The preferred candidate should reside within the Chicago Metropolitan area.

Pay Information: $110,000 base plus Target incentive.

  • The Key Account Manager will be responsible for developing, executing, and maintaining a strategic plan for each Tier 1 and Tier 2 customer in their account list.
  • Ensure sales objectives are realized through exercising sales skills and abilities combined with knowledge of the product, territory, and customer to ensure sales objectives are realized.
  • Maintain regular contact with customers to identify future sales needs and ensure existing service requirements are being met.
  • Evaluate and adequately call on all customer accounts within assigned territory and effectively identify new account opportunities.
  • Maintain constant awareness of sales opportunities and develop effective relationships and contact with key individuals within customer accounts. Ensure access and influence within customer accounts.
  • Develop and implement market penetration strategies that will increase sales. Leverage competitive analysis and market research to develop sales strategies that will ensure sales success in the assigned sales territory.
  • Update prospective sales opportunities and contacts using the appropriate CMSU automated sales tools.
  • Ensure that company sales tools are regularly updated to accurately reflect territory coverage and customer call activity.
  • Develop and maintain effective working relationships with customers, employees, and managerial staff.
  • Develop accurate and reliable forecasts.
  • Assist in the coordination of site visits.
  • Provide effective resolution to problems that may arise to effectively close sales opportunities.
  • Maintain knowledge of the impact of other factors affecting the business equation.
  • Perform administrative functions in an efficient and cost-effective manner.

,

  • Effective written, verbal, and presentation skills.
  • Strong proficiency in computer skills, MS Office.
  • Proven experience in consultative in selling approach and experience developing and closing large contracts.
  • Experience with long sales cycles.
  • Must have experience working with sales quotas, forecasting.
  • Knowledge of diagnostic imaging products and systems applications.
  • A valid and current state driver’s license is required.
  • 4 Year Bachelor's Degree or Equivalent work experience in lieu of degree.
  • 5 years' prior sales experience within the medical imaging field or related field.
  • 7 years Previous diagnostic imaging experience preferred.
  • Previous medical device or capital sales experience into the following departments preferred; radiology, cardiology, interventional radiology, cath-lab or oncology.
